What is BahnCard
Overview
BahnCard is a subscription discount card from Deutsche Bahn that reduces the cost of train travel in Germany.
It comes in several types (BahnCard 25, BahnCard 50, BahnCard 100, Trial and Business) and is billed as a timed subscription.
Who uses it
Frequent travellers in Germany use BahnCard to save on regular fares and long-distance trips.
Business variants exist for employers who buy multiple cards for staff, with different rules and administration.
How to cancel BahnCard
Primary methods
- Via the Deutsche Bahn customer account on the DB website (log into your account and follow BahnCard cancellation options).
- By postal mail to the BahnCard‑Service address (see Address section below).
- By email to bahncard-service@bahn.de (send clear request and attachments as needed).
What not to use
- You cannot cancel a BahnCard via the App Store, Google Play, or the DB Navigator app.
- A cancellation sent through non-official channels may be ignored - use one of the accepted methods above.
What happens when you cancel
Access and validity
When cancellation is accepted, your current subscription continues until its paid expiry date unless a refund or prorated termination is granted.
Automatic access to discounts remains valid for the remainder of the paid term.
Renewal and account data
Cancellation prevents automatic renewal at the end of the current subscription period if done before the deadline.
Deutsche Bahn retains account and subscription data per their privacy and service terms; request confirmation when you cancel.
Will I get a refund?
Standard policy
Standard private BahnCards generally do not offer pro‑rata refunds if cancelled mid‑term; the main effect of cancellation is to stop auto‑renewal.
No broadly published statutory 14‑day withdrawal right is clearly available in BahnCard terms for all purchases.
Exceptions and Business cards
- Some customers report that DB handled 14‑day withdrawal requests case‑by‑case when contacted promptly by email.
- BahnCard Business may allow prorated refunds if an employee leaves, but with deductions (e.g. a processing fee of €19 and minimum refund amounts such as €15).
BahnCard plans and pricing
Price list
Prices are shown in Euros. There is no official INR pricing available from the verified sources.
Use the table below for common BahnCard and Trial prices as published in the verified data.
| Plan | Price | 期間 | Features |
|---|---|---|---|
| BahnCard 25 - 2nd class (annual) | €62.90 | 年間 | 25% discount on fares |
| BahnCard 25 - 1st class (annual) | €125.00 | 年間 | 25% discount on fares |
| My BahnCard 25 - 2nd class (annual) | €39.90 | 年間 | Youth under‑27 discount |
| My BahnCard 25 - 1st class (annual) | €81.90 | 年間 | Youth under‑27 discount |
| BahnCard 50 - 2nd class (annual) | €244.00 | 年間 | 50% discount on Flex fare |
| BahnCard 50 - 1st class (annual) | €492.00 | 年間 | 50% discount on Flex fare |
| Trial BahnCard 25 - 2nd class | €19.90 | Trial | 3‑month trial, 25% discount |
| Trial BahnCard 25 - 1st class | €39.90 | Trial | 3‑month trial, 25% discount |
| Trial BahnCard 50 - 2nd class | €76.90 | Trial | 3‑month trial, 50% discount |
| Trial BahnCard 50 - 1st class | €152.00 | Trial | 3‑month trial, 50% discount |

Common mistakes
Missing the deadline
Many users fail to cancel within the required window: six weeks for regular cards and four weeks for trial cards.
If you miss these deadlines the card will typically renew automatically for another year.
Using the wrong channel
Attempting to cancel via the DB Navigator app, App Store, or Google Play will not work and can cause delays.
Always cancel via the DB customer account, postal mail, or the BahnCard service email address and keep confirmation.
Comparative recap
Quick comparison
The table below summarizes cancellation deadlines, refund likelihood and typical pricing categories for quick reference.
| Plan | 期間 | Cancellation deadline | Refund possibility |
|---|---|---|---|
| Regular BahnCard 25 / 50 (private) | 年間 | Cancel ≥ 6 weeks before renewal | No standard pro‑rata refund; prevents renewal |
| Trial BahnCard (Probe) | Trial | Cancel ≥ 4 weeks before expiry | Will auto‑convert to annual if not cancelled; refunds not standard |
| BahnCard Business | 年間 | Generally not cancellable mid‑term; exceptions possible | Prorated refunds possible for employee departures with fees (e.g. €19 fee) |

Address
Primary postal address
DB Fernverkehr AG, BahnCard‑Service, Stephensonstraße 1, 60326 Frankfurt am Main, Germany.
Email contact
For email cancellation requests send to: bahncard-service@bahn.de and include full documentation.
